Father

It's that picture of God the Father as potter … 'Yet, O Lord, you are our Father. We are the clay, you are the potter; we are the work of your hand.'
All: May we, through your creative power demonstrate our true potential

It's that picture of a father welcoming home the prodigal son, arms open wide ready to accept, embrace and enfold.
All: May we know the warmth and abiding love of your embrace

It's that picture of Jesus standing in the river, as God announces to the universe that 'This is my Son, whom I love; with him I am well pleased'
All: May we understand our own worth, and that of our neighbour in your eyes

It's that picture of Jesus walking to a lonely place to be quiet
and be at one with His Heavenly Father
All: May we find place in our lives to be quiet, to be close to you

It's that picture of God's own Son in the Garden of Gethsemene
showing perfect obedience 'Yet not as I will, but as you will'
All: Grant us the strength to be obedient to your will, even when it hurts


Son

Lord Jesus, Son of God, Saviour of the world
All: Be the centre of all that we are, and the life that we lead

Lord Jesus, Light in this dark World, illuminate our hearts and minds
All: Be the centre of all that we are, and the life that we lead

Lord Jesus, Bread of Life, feed us in those times of emptiness and hunger
All: Be the centre of all that we are, and the life that we lead

Lord Jesus, Water of Life, flow through our hearts and into our lives
All: Be the centre of all that we are, and the life that we lead

Lord Jesus, may ours be fruitful lives as branches and shoots of the one True Vine
All: Be the centre of all that we are, and the life that we lead

Lord Jesus, Servant King may we understand the true meaning of service
All: Be the centre of all that we are, and the life that we lead

Lord Jesus, for whom death could claim no victory, may we live in the knowledge and assurance of Your Resurrection
